Transaction 3945202432c6f6491a4bb15f8b30ba659d76f852e3f2f50fee1c5dda18ed9d51
1 Input
1 Output
-
3945202432c6f6491a4bb15f8b30ba659d76f852e3f2f50fee1c5dda18ed9d51:0
- value
- 599682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 938ed05ee67b15763f17897f3e36af7aac6ae70e OP_EQUAL
- address
- 3F9ELdVE6X575VH7Qb8jMjjrsA2sWm2s52